Natural Capital Assets

Recording, observing and valuing the natural features on the farm so to better manage them. Enhancing nature for wildlife, supporting LEAF marque or even introducing ecology based farming techniques can be vital to protect our land from the systemic changes we face.

Drawdown

Halting climate change and carbon emissions is the first step. There already exists a roadmap for the next step in the form of Drawdown. A hierarchy of procedure and targets to reverse our negative impacts on the environment and planet.
